2. What are crops? Explain the two crops in detail.

Crops are plants cultivated by humans for food, fiber, fuel, medicinal purposes, or other uses. They are grown on agricultural land and are an essential component of agriculture, providing sustenance and resources for human consumption and various industries. Crops can be broadly classified into several categories based on their intended use, cultivation methods, and economic significance.

Here are two examples of crops explained in detail:

1. **Wheat (Triticum spp.):**
   - Wheat is one of the most widely cultivated cereal crops worldwide and serves as a staple food for a large portion of the global population.
   - Species of wheat commonly grown include common wheat (Triticum aestivum), durum wheat (Triticum durum), and spelt (Triticum spelta), among others.
   - Wheat is a grass plant belonging to the Poaceae family and is cultivated in diverse climates ranging from temperate to tropical regions.
   - It is an annual crop grown from seeds (grains) planted in the soil during the fall or spring seasons, depending on the growing region and variety.
   - Wheat plants typically have slender, hollow stems (culms) topped with dense clusters of flowers (spikes) that develop into grain-bearing heads.
   - The grains produced by wheat plants are harvested when mature and can be processed into various food products, including flour for bread, pasta, pastry, and breakfast cereals.
   - Wheat is also used as fodder for livestock, as well as in the production of biofuels, alcoholic beverages (e.g., beer, whiskey), and industrial products (e.g., starch, gluten).

2. **Rice (Oryza sativa):**
   - Rice is a primary staple food for a significant portion of the world's population, particularly in Asia, where it is a dietary staple and cultural symbol.
   - Oryza sativa is the most widely cultivated species of rice, although other species, such as Oryza glaberrima (African rice), are also grown in certain regions.
   - Rice belongs to the Poaceae family and is a grass plant that thrives in warm, humid climates with abundant water resources.
   - It is an annual crop that is typically grown in flooded paddy fields or irrigated paddies to provide the necessary water and nutrients for optimal growth.
   - Rice plants have long, slender leaves and produce flowers arranged in compact spikelets that develop into grains.
   - The grains of rice are harvested when fully mature and can be processed into various forms, including white rice, brown rice, parboiled rice, and rice flour.
   - Rice is a versatile food ingredient used in a wide range of culinary dishes, including main courses, side dishes, desserts, and beverages.
   - In addition to its culinary uses, rice straw and husks are valuable byproducts used for animal feed, bedding, fuel, and construction material in many cultures.

Both wheat and rice are vital crops that provide essential nutrients and calories for human nutrition worldwide. They are cultivated on a large scale and contribute significantly to global food security and agricultural economies.
